gpt4 book ai didi

chef-infra - 未找到 Recipe : Chef Solo

转载 作者:行者123 更新时间:2023-12-04 23:05:24 27 4
gpt4 key购买 nike

我从 Chef 社区下载了食谱“oc-java-master”,现在我尝试使用我安装在 Windows Server 2008 上的 Chef-solo 来运行它。

经过大量的谷歌搜索和 stackoverflow 支持后,我能够获取定义运行列表的 JSON 文件。但是下面的错误在过去的 4-5 个小时里一直困扰着我,我完全一无所知。

[2012-11-28T11:33:28+00:00] FATAL: Chef::Exceptions::CookbookNotFound: Cookbook java not found. If you're loading java from another cookbook, make sure you configure the dependency in your metadata



如果有人可以查看食谱并建议我一些解决方案,我将不胜感激。
菜谱的网址是 here .

最佳答案

一些东西。

使用 Chef Solo,您必须提前告诉它更多信息,以便它找到食谱。

  • 它需要知道用于运行的运行列表(和节点属性,如果有的话)。这是与 -j 一起传递的“json 文件”选项。
  • 它需要知道食谱的路径。您可以使用 -r 从远程 tarball 下载它们。选项,让它处理剩下的,或者你必须用 cookbook_path 写一个配置文件值并取消归档要在该目录中使用的食谱。这是c:\var\chef\cookbooks默认情况下。

  • 另外, Opscode Chef Community Site与 GitHub 上的“Cookbooks”组织不同。

    Opscode's Java cookbook不适用于 Windows。您需要自己编写或找到另一个这样做的。

    最后,厨师 mailing listsIRC channels是快速获得 Chef 帮助的最佳方式。

    关于chef-infra - 未找到 Recipe : Chef Solo,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/13604331/

    27 4 0
    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
    广告合作:1813099741@qq.com 6ren.com